Preboarding lets you start welcoming a new hire before their first day, when they don’t yet have a work account or Slack access. Doozy reaches them at their personal email, so paperwork reminders, a warm welcome, and a heads-up on what to expect can land in the weeks before they start. On their first day they move into your normal Slack onboarding automatically, with no manual handoff.
Preboarding isn’t available by default. Once it’s enabled and you’ve completed the setup below, a Preboarding area appears in your Workspace Settings, and you can add a day before their first day when you build a track. If your workspace doesn’t have preboarding yet, contact support@doozy.live to get it turned on.

How preboarding works

A preboarder is a new hire who’s set up in Doozy before their first day. They can’t sign in or use Doozy yet, and they’re not in your Slack workspace. How preboarders are added

There are two ways someone becomes a preboarder:
  • From your HRIS. Once preboarding is on for your account, a new hire synced from your HRIS with a future start date is brought in as a preboarder automatically. This works the same for any connected HRIS.
  • Added by hand. Owners can add a preboarder directly, filling in their name, personal email, and first day. Use this for a hire who isn’t coming through your HRIS.
To receive pre-start emails, a preboarder needs a personal email on file. If one is missing, Doozy flags it for you (see Preboarders that need your attention).

What you need to turn it on

Doozy turns preboarding on for your account. On your side, two things need to be in place before pre-start content can send:
  • A connected HRIS, so start dates are accurate and new hires can be brought in ahead of their first day.
  • Email delivery enabled, so Doozy can send pre-start content.

Preboarding in tracks

Preboarding uses the tracks you already know. There’s no separate preboarding trigger: a preboarding track is a normal first day track with steps scheduled before the first day. When you build the track, you add a day before their first day and put your pre-start steps there. Because a preboarder isn’t in Slack yet, those before-first-day steps go to their personal email. The rest of the track (everything from their first day on) runs in Slack as usual.

Preboarding in cohorts

Preboarders can be part of a cohort, the same as anyone else who starts around the same time. They receive their pre-start content by email, then join the cohort’s Slack channel and group onboarding on their first day.

Preboarders that need your attention

Doozy flags any preboarder it can’t move forward on its own. Two cases:
  • No personal email. A preboarder with no personal email can’t receive pre-start content. Their steps wait, and Doozy flags them so you can add an address.
  • Started, not yet in Slack. If someone’s start date passes but no work email has come through, Doozy flags them so you can enter their work email and move them into Slack onboarding.
